Speaker adapters

I have a 99 F250 and I ordered these speakers from Amazon
Amazon.com : JBL GTO8628 6-Inch x 8-Inch/5-Inch x 7-Inch 2-Way Loudspeaker : Vehicle Speakers : Car Electronics Amazon.com : JBL GTO8628 6-Inch x 8-Inch/5-Inch x 7-Inch 2-Way Loudspeaker : Vehicle Speakers : Car Electronics
I've already checked and they will fit my truck. What I'm curious about is whether or not I should purchase an adapter for them. I've looked all over for a specific thread on this and can't seem to find anything. I know with a bit of common sense you can just wire them yourself. Does anyone know whether these will be simple plug and play or if I would need an adapter? Thanks for the help!

You would have to cut the Ford harness off and solder or use spade terminals the wire to the speaker. The adapters just connect to the Ford harness and I believe have the spade terminals on the other end for plug and play. I have used them before with good results.
